INTERNAL MEMO — Finance Team Only

Re: Term Sheet from Caldrey Systems

Caldrey's revised term sheet arrived Tuesday. Key points: a three-year supply commitment, volume rebates tiered at 8% and 12%, and an exclusivity clause covering the Velmora product line. Lena Harwick has flagged the exclusivity language as potentially restrictive given our pipeline with other partners. Please model cash impact under both tiers before Friday's review. Our position going into negotiations is noted below.

board note of kahag-baguf: The finance team signed off on a budget of $419.2 million for Project Gorvan.

**Finance Review — Q3 Budget Request**

Quick one for the sales leads: Marden Labs has asked for a 14% bump to the Tidewell campaign budget, mostly for the new demo kits and two regional roadshows. Finance has pressure-tested the numbers and they mostly hold up, though travel looks padded by about 8k. We're recommending approval at 11%, with the remainder released if pipeline targets hit by mid-quarter. Nothing alarming here, just keep an eye on kit spend. The note below explains why this matters strategically.

management briefing: Headcount on the Belix team goes from 60 to 93 by the end of November. Gross margin on Belix came in at 23 percent against a plan of 47 percent.

Handover Note — Pricing of the Marlowe Line

To my successor: current Marlowe list prices were set last autumn and have held despite input-cost increases of roughly 6%. Branch managers have been granted temporary latitude of 5% on clearance stock only; that authority expires at quarter-end. The pending review with the Devaney costing team should conclude within a month. Branch managers should hold current pricing until then. The confidential note below summarises the intended direction.

management briefing: Only 33 of the 205 pilot accounts renewed Kasath, so a churn review is set for October 17. Weniusek Logistics is in early talks to buy Holethax Freight for about $345.6 million.